Scripps Research scientists created a stable form of carnosic acid, observing greater memory function and other disease improvements in mice.

    Rosemary and sage, for those of you who want to get a leg up on their future alzheimers likelihood. It doesn’t mention how much carnosic acid is naturally present in the herbs and it’s apparently very unstable with low uptake in natural form, so I don’t think we can just start spooning the stuff while we wait for the synthetic version.
